Recent advances in supported metal catalysts for CO2 methanation: mechanisms, materials design, and the promise of perovskite-based supports
The mitigation of climate change demands transformative approaches to reduce carbon emissions and utilizing carbon dioxide (CO2) as a valuable feedstock. Among various CO2 utilization pathways, the catalytic hydrogenation of CO2 to methane (CH4) stands out as a promising strategy for enabling carbon...
